Southeastern Network Route - is a freeware add-on available via the Steam Workshop, developed by a dedicated community member known as "Vaffelen" (Niklas). This work-in-progress route recreates a significant portion of the Southeastern rail network in southeast England, focusing on the South Eastern Main Line (SEML), Mid-Kent Line (MKL), North Kent Line (NKL), and additional branches.
Features Southeastern Network Route:
Route Coverage:
South Eastern Main Line: London Bridge to Sevenoaks (initial release).
North Kent Line: Deptford to Swanscombe (added in v2.0, April 14, 2024).
Bexleyheath Line: Blackheath to Slade Green (new in v2.1, March 22, 2025).
Additional branches like Swanley to Sevenoaks and Bromley North (from v1.1, February 19, 2023).
Stations: Over 40 stations, including key stops like London Bridge, Greenwich, Lewisham, Dartford, and Gravesend. New stations in v2.1 include Bexleyheath and Barnehurst.
Scenery: Partially detailed with ongoing updates; includes custom Southeastern signage (via a separate reskin pack by LP) and some landmark features, though not fully populated yet.
Signalling: A mix of fictional and prototypical signals, adjusted for smoother gameplay (e.g., between Waterloo East and London Bridge).
Quick Drive Compatibility: Planned updates for Quick Drive are mentioned but not fully implemented as of v2.1.
Requirements: Depends on several DLCs for assets, including South Western Main Line, Chatham Main Line Route Add-On, and South London Network. A reskin pack for signs is available separately from TrainSimCommunity.

Changes in v2.1: - The Bexleyheath Line, Blackheath to Slade Green. - Platforms at Swanscombe and Northfleet extended to fit 12 cars. - Various other changes and fixes have been made. - Add 7.8 miles of new scenery, and 6 new stations. - New requirement: The Huddersfield Line.
